Output d08d7fa6042df04454abf105e36183a890175723ec23b448725cac5ff4631d7a:13

value
644842
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 329d2768e5859e16d33a5268c4c7c7007874c00c OP_EQUALVERIFY OP_CHECKSIG
address
15cd3qfQE23NcNwPvj8gG9HF13ysMzG1yD
transaction
d08d7fa6042df04454abf105e36183a890175723ec23b448725cac5ff4631d7a
spent
true